Security
An excellent daycare has actually recorded emergency procedures covering clinical emergencies like mishaps, along with non-medical emergencies like canine battles. These protocols assist personnel know what steps to take and exactly how to react.

They also have a good understanding of pets' varying characters and types. This permits them to identify issues prior to they rise. For example, a facility with team knowledgeable about the requirements of the terrier types can prepare for and handle the high levels of stimulation that bring about excessive barking and fence lunging.

Try to find an excellent staff-dog ratio throughout the day. A low ratio indicates that your pet dog will be given less interest and can potentially be left unattended for prolonged durations. You need to additionally ask about their training in animal body language and team monitoring. An excellent facility will have a procedure for assessing brand-new pets, resolving arousal levels with short timeouts or breaks from group play and determining those that need even more seclusion.

Behavioral Issues
Dog childcares must be able to address behavior problems, particularly resource securing and aggressiveness. Certified canine trainers have an eager understanding of pet dog body language and can recognize very early indications that a canine is becoming overloaded or worried. This permits them to de-escalate circumstances and avoid problem.

They additionally understand how to structure playgroups to decrease the possibilities of hostility. This includes placing pet dogs together with comparable characters, behavior and dimension. It likewise means producing a consistent day-to-day routine that includes established times for feeding, rest, washroom breaks and team reintroductions.

A good childcare ought to additionally use training sessions that reinforce favorable behaviors, like chain walking and playing pleasantly with other dogs. This will certainly assist the pet internalize these desirable traits and bring them home with them. They should additionally be open to dealing with owners to attend to issues and supply guidance on just how to train their dog in your home. They may also recommend specialized training if it's required.
